C言語 文字列 アルファベット カウント
文字列中のアルファベットa〜zの各個数を求めるプログラムを作成しています。 例えば、aaashという文字列を入力した場合は’aの数が3個’、’sの数が1個’〜と言った感じで出力したいです。 実行してもうまく行きません どう直してらよいでしょうか また、もっといい書き方などあれば教えていただきたいです。 現在のソースコード ー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ーーー #include #include int main (void) { WebFeb 2, 2024 · #include int u8len(const char *str) { int count = 0; // 文字数のカウント用 while (*str != '\0') { if ( (*str & 0xC0) != 0x80) { count++; } // str++; } return count; } …
C言語 文字列 アルファベット カウント
Did you know?
Webアルファベットの連続(A to Z)と数字(0 to 9)の連番を出力. C言語入門 » サンプルプログラム » アルファベットの連続(A to Z)と数字(0 to 9)の連番を出力. アルファベットの連続(A to Z)と数字(0 to 9)の連番を出力するサンプルプログラムを紹介します ... WebJul 4, 2024 · c言語は、1972年にat&tベル研究所の、デニス・リッチーが主体となって作成したプログラミング言語です。 b言語の後継言語として開発されたことからc言語と命 …
Web2024年6月20日 2024年3月23日. 環境は、 MacBook-Pro, Python 3.7.3 です。. 練習題材として「入力された英単語 (診療科)の文字数を全てカウントしていく方法」のプログラミングコードの実装を行いたいと思います。. 以下が仕様になります。. 診療科を表す英単語を ... WebJun 5, 2010 · c言語で任意のファイルから読み込んだ単語の数をカウントする 任意のファイルを読み込んだプログラムに、読み込んだ単語の数をカウントするプログラムを追加する課題が出ました。 条件は単語は空白で区切って1単語とする。 改行も考慮に入れる。 関数を定義してポインタを使うらしいのですが検討がつきません。 下のプログラムで …
Web例えばアルファベットの「A」は65番、「B」は66番…といった具合です。 実際にchar型変数を数値として表示してみます。 #include int main() { char mojiA = 'A'; char mojiB = 'B'; printf("%d\n", mojiA); printf("%d\n", mojiB); getchar(); } 65 66 printf関数の変換指定子に %c ではなく %d を指定しています。 つまり文字ではなく数値として扱っています。 文 … Webby ookami » 1 year ago. いろいろ気になるところはありますが、まずは、. int count [256]; ↓. int count [256]= {0}; ですね。. 現状の出力結果も回答の参考になるので、示してもらえるとよいと思いますよ。. porno. Re:文字列中の各 文字の出現回数を数える.
WebFeb 22, 2011 · C言語で扱う文字は全て「数値」であらわすことができ、ASCIIコードの1Byte文字の場合、'A'~'Z'は、0x41 (65)から0x5A (90)まで連続の値として割り当てられています。 そのため、pに'A'が格納されている場合なら「p-'A'」=「'A'-'A'」=「0」となります。 「num []++」は、配列の引数で指定された要素を+1しますから、num [0]の内容が …
http://www1.cts.ne.jp/~clab/hsample/File/File05/File05.html currys aberdeen onlineWebApr 13, 2024 · 2024年4月13日 2024年11月23日. このページでは、C言語において、文字列を “アルファベット順にソートする” プログラムの作成方法について解説していきます。. ソートする方法としてはたくさんのアルゴリズムが提案されており、私のサイトでも下記の ... currys actifry geniusWebDec 5, 2024 · プログラム作成の手順は以下の通りです。 ユーザに処理対象の文字列と文字を入力させる 初期値0のint型変数(カウンタ)を用意する 入力された文字列の先頭か … currys advent 2021WebJul 17, 2003 · Aもaも同じとしてカウントしています。 また、2バイト文字は検査していません。 #include main () { int i ; unsigned count [26] ; for (i=0 ;i<26 ;i++) { count [i] = 0 ; } do { i = getchar (); if ( i >= 'A' && i <= 'Z' ) { count [i-'A'] ++ ; } else if ( i >= 'a' && i <= 'z' ) { count [i-'a'] ++ ; } else if ( ( i >= 0x81 && i <= 0xa0 ) ( i >= 0xe0 && i <= 0xfd ) ) { getchar (); currys advent 2022WebJul 20, 2024 · ファイル .txt から文字を読み込み、文章中で単語の "the" が何回出現しているのかをカウントする。 ただし、大文字と小文字は区別しない。 また、単語中に出現する the、例えば "gather" に含まれる "the" はカウントしない。 会話内容は「"」で囲んで表記される( "The United States ~" など)。 発言内容の先頭に出現する "the" はカウントの … charter schools in bantam connecticutWebMar 25, 2024 · c言語の入門部分を詳しく学習したいですか?現役大学生が0から学習する初心者のために、全46回でC言語の基礎を学習できるようにまとめました。想像してみてください。1か月後にc言語をマスターしている自分の姿を。 charter schools in baltimore cityWebサイトマップ / C言語講座>出入り口>総目次>目次:ポインタ>文字列を比較. 文字列を比較 [文字列の長さ]←このソース→[特定の文字の現れる位置]/* ソースプログラムの説 … currys actifryers